Spiral PUR cable, PUR-SPIKA 8x0.5 mm² black, 500mm 85776

Flexible PUR-SPIKA cable for demanding applications

This black PUR-SPIKA cable with a cross-section of 8x0.5 mm² and a length of 500 mm is the ideal solution where mechanical strength and resistance to external factors are crucial. Designed for dynamic applications, it works perfectly in devices exposed to frequent bending and stretching. Its construction ensures reliability and long life even in harsh conditions.

Construction and properties

The cable is characterized by a solid construction: twisted copper strands, TPE-E insulation and a durable PUR outer jacket. This combination of materials guarantees flexibility, abrasion resistance and mechanical damage. The strands are identified in accordance with DIN 47100, which facilitates installation and servicing. The cable has an elongation ratio of 1:4, which means it can be stretched to four times its length without losing its electrical properties. It is important to note that there are straight sections of 200 mm in length at each end of the cable – these facilitate connection to devices.

Technical parameters and operating range

The cable is designed to operate in a temperature range from -25°C to +70°C. The rated voltage depends on the strand cross-section: up to 0.14 mm² – 300 V, and from 0.25 mm² – 500 V. The cable has passed voltage tests at a level of 1000 V, which confirms its safety of use. It is worth remembering that the AWG sizes given are approximate – the exact cross-section is given in mm². Axial versions and spiral sections up to 5 meters in length (before stretching) are also available.
